ELK3-TSPAN8 Fusion FISH Probe

The ELK3-TSPAN8 Fusion FISH Probe is used to confirm a fusion of the ELK3 and TSPAN8 genes. The fusion of the ELK3 and TSPAN8 genes has been associated with Sarcoma. These probes are FISH confirmed on normal peripheral blood in both interphase nuclei and metaphase spreads before shipment. Typical turnaround time for this product is 7-14 days after purchase.

ELK3 Gene Summary

This gene encodes a member of the ETS-domain transcription factor family and the ternary complex factor (TCF) subfamily. Proteins in this subfamily regulate transcription when recruited by serum response factor to bind to serum response elements. This protein is activated by signal-induced phosphorylation; studies in rodents suggest that it is a transcriptional inhibitor in the absence of Ras, but activates transcription when Ras is present. Alternate splicing results in multiple transcript variants. [provided by RefSeq, Jan 2015]

Gene Name: ELK3, ETS Transcription Factor

Chromosome: CHR12: 96588206 -96661606

Locus: 12q23.1

TSPAN8 Gene Summary

The protein encoded by this gene is a member of the transmembrane 4 superfamily, also known as the tetraspanin family. Most of these members are cell-surface proteins that are characterized by the presence of four hydrophobic domains. The proteins mediate signal transduction events that play a role in the regulation of cell development, activation, growth and motility. This encoded protein is a cell surface glycoprotein that is known to complex with integrins. This gene is expressed in different carcinomas. The use of alternate polyadenylation sites has been found for this gene. [provided by RefSeq, Jul 2008]

Gene Name: Tetraspanin 8

Chromosome: CHR12: 71518876 -71551779

Locus: 12q21.1
